一.概述
在上个章节中我们已经完成了这个商城的核心功能,下单.下单接口涉及了4个微服务,那么就一定存在分布式事务的问题,在分布式事务框架完善以前,企业里面处理分布式带来的事务问题时,一般都是人肉反向sql的方式去处理,我们这里引入alibaba seata给我们提供分布式事务的功能.
二.介绍
1.alibaba seata官网:https://seata.io/zh-cn/docs/user/configurations.html.
2.seata是什么?
3.seata的事务模式.
模式 | 含义 |
---|---|
AT模式 | AT 模式是一种无侵入的分布式事务解决方案。在 AT 模式下,用户只需关注自己的“业务 SQL”,用户的 “业务 SQL” 作为一阶段,Seata 框架会自动生成事务的二阶段提交和回滚操作。 |
TCC模式 | 所谓 TCC 模式,是指支持把 自定义 的分支事务纳入到全局事务的管理中。 |
Saga 模式 | <